The Poon Hill trek from Pokhara offers breathtaking views of the Annapurna range in just a few days. It's a moderate trek, perfect for those short on time but craving mountain vistas.

I had an amazing time on the trek. It’s a relatively easy trek (about 3 hours on the way up with plenty of breaks and another 45 min to get to Poon Hill) but the view at the top is out of this world! The road to get to the starting point of the hike is not for the faint of heart but it’s absolutely worth it. Watching the sun rise on Poon Hill was a real highlight of my 2-week trip in Nepal. Know before you go
- Weather and Seasons: The Poon Hill trek can be done throughout the year, but the best time to trek is during the spring (March to May) and autumn (September to November) seasons. These months offer stable weather conditions and clear mountain views. However, weather in the mountains can be unpredictable, and trekkers should be prepared for changes in weather and temperature.
